Robotics Mechanical Engineer
Meta
**Summary:**
Meta is seeking a Mechanical Engineer to join our Data Center Robotics Engineering team. This team is dedicated to implementing cutting-edge robotics technologies to enable highly efficient and operational safer data centers.The Robotics Mechanical Engineer is responsible for the design, development, manufacturing, deployment, and sustaining of robotics hardware solutions throughout the product life cycles to enable physical automation within Meta data centers. This role collaborates closely with software and system engineers to ensure seamless product integration, thus optimizing operational efficiency and mitigating risks across the Meta infrastructure. The ideal candidate has a broad set of experience in the end-to-end hardware development life cycle, including mechanical and/or electrical design, design for manufacturing, hardware assembly and testing, electrical cabling, harnessing, PCB assembly, and experience working with contract manufacturers. The solutions we work with involve a broad range of hardware sub-components, ranging from motors and actuators, cameras and sensors, computer packages and custom electronics, as well as robot arms and grippers. The scope of builds extends from in-house prototypes to mid-low volume manufacturing with contract manufacturers, necessitating a track record of manufacturing experience tailored to this production scale. **Required Skills:**
Robotics Mechanical Engineer Responsibilities:
1. Build solid partnership with infrastructure partners to define hardware design requirements and specifications. Identify key enabling technologies, and make the tradeoffs between between in-house design, joint design with manufacturer, versus buy
2. Lead hardware architecture reviews with software and system teams to identify and address potential gaps in the technical design, ensuring the overall solution performance and scalability
3. Perform mechanical design for robotics applications, considering factors such as structural integrity, weight optimization, serviceability, manufacturability, and assemblability for mid-low volume productions
4. Lead hardware proof-of-concept developments, perform thorough analysis and testing, including stress analysis, thermal analysis, and tolerance analysis, to validate design integrity and performance
5. Collaborate with software engineers to integrate hardware designs with software systems, ensuring seamless functionality and compatibility
6. Lead DFx efforts for different scales of manufacturing, contribute to the development of hardware assembly processes, optimizing efficiency and ensuring consistency in manufacturing
7. Lead or participate in design reviews to address technical challenges during the development, document design decisions, specifications, test procedures, and results, maintaining clear and organized records to facilitate knowledge sharing and project continuity
8. Provide technical support and guidance to internal teams and external partners (include solution vendors and Contract Manufacturers) throughout the development lifecycle, addressing inquiries and resolving issues as they arise
9. Stay abreast of advancements in robotics technology, materials science, and manufacturing processes, continuously seeking opportunities to enhance skills and contribute to the evolution of robotics hardware engineering practices
**Minimum Qualifications:**
Minimum Qualifications:
10. BS in Mechanical Engineering, Robotics or equivalent
11. 4+ years of professional experience in end-to-end hardware lifecycle management and production release
12. Comprehensive understanding of mechanical engineering principles, including structural analysis, kinematics, dynamics, and material science
13. Proficiency in CAD software such as SolidWorks, AutoCAD, or similar tools for 3D modeling and simulation
14. Experience with hands-on rapid prototyping, assembling and field testing, familiarity with prototyping techniques and tools, such as 3D printing, CNC machining, and rapid prototyping methods
15. Knowledge of manufacturing processes and techniques relevant to robotics hardware, including machining, injection molding, and sheet metal fabrication
16. Proven problem-solving skills and the ability to conduct thorough analysis and testing to validate design concepts and ensure robust performance
17. Effective communication skills and the ability to work collaboratively in cross-functional teams, including researchers, software engineers, and project managers
18. Demonstrated ability to manage multiple tasks and prioritize workload effectively in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ment
19. 15% Domestic and /or international travel required to Meta Data Centers / offices
**Preferred Qualifications:**
Preferred Qualifications:
20. Master’s or above degree in a relevant field
21. Extensive experience in the design and development of complex robotics systems, including mobile platforms (robot base, robot mast), articulated robot arms, grippers etc
22. Proficiency in finite element analysis (FEA) software for structural, thermal, and/or fluid dynamics simulations
23. Familiarity with motion control systems and robotics programming languages such as ROS (Robot Operating System) or similar frameworks
24. Experience with sensor integration and calibration for robotics applications, including vision systems, LiDAR, and inertial measurement units (IMUs)
25. Knowledge of safety standards and regulations applicable to robotics systems, such as UL583 and ANSI B56
26. Experience in project management, including the ability to lead cross-functional teams and drive projects to successful completion
27. Distinguished publication record or patent portfolio demonstrating contributions to the field of robotics hardware engineering
28. Experience with collaborative robot (cobot) systems and human-robot interaction (HRI) design considerations
